“My future plans and commitment to long-term care is forever. Long-term care is the only type of nursing I can see myself doing - I love the geriatric population, they have so many stories to tell and so much to teach us. You are there from the moment they walk through the doors to their last breath. You grow relationships with not only the residents but their loved ones and I think that is so special.”
“I love working with my residents in the long-term care facility and I knew when I made the decision to future my career, it was going to be with them. I am currently the director of the program center and I plan on staying here. I might even consider taking the certification to become the Administrator of the facility one day!”
“I can't imagine doing anything else but working in long term care. The residents and families we serve have become members of our own family. I want to impress upon the young minds the importance of listening and caring for the elderly. The elderly should be a prized resource of knowledge and experience. They deserve to be treated as such and I want to be able to be a bigger part of making their lives better.”
“My plan is to become a nurse and work in long term care when I graduate. I love the residents and staff. I have a passion for the elderly and want to see them get the best quality care possible. The need for nurses is tremendous in these times, and I want to see the growing elderly population have the care they deserve after all they have been through in their lives.”
Since the inception of the program, the Fund has awarded $72,250, supporting 126 students in their educational pursuits. Over the past decade, we have relied on annual fundraisers, however, COVID-19 limited these efforts this year.
